Transaction 708612fb721628c34c8d9876416801491ceec2e318d3bb01faa289aa38eb94d0
2 Input
2 Outputs
- 708612fb721628c34c8d9876416801491ceec2e318d3bb01faa289aa38eb94d0:0
- 708612fb721628c34c8d9876416801491ceec2e318d3bb01faa289aa38eb94d0:1
value 87353
address 1FWXeKkPWGVNmEEX1nXQtymvkTJLaS469R
value 3796010
address 39X6f6QRjokfuGPzu8GmAG1mn7JK2MXLAS